PURPOSE OF THE ROLE
The Assistant Manager – Business Integrity is a key member of HUL’s Business Integrity (BI) function, supporting the Business Integrity Officer in driving an ethical, compliant and values-led organisation. The role spans investigations support, policy management, reporting, training and internal communications.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
A. Investigations Support
• Support end-to-end management of integrity investigations, including intake, documentation, fact-finding coordination and closure.
• Maintain the investigations tracker; ensure timeliness, quality and confidentiality of records.
• Liaise with cross-functional stakeholders (HR, Legal, Finance, Supply Chain) to facilitate efficient case resolution.
• Assist in preparing investigation reports and management summaries for leadership review.
• Monitor implementation of remediation actions arising from concluded investigations.
B. Policy Management
• Support the periodic review, update and communication of BI-related policies, including the Code of Business Principles and supporting standards.
• Manage the policy lifecycle – drafting, consultation, approval, publication and version control.
• Monitor compliance with mandatory requirements and escalate gaps.
C. Reporting & Analytics
• Prepare periodic BI dashboards and reports for the Business Integrity Officer, senior leadership and Unilever global teams.
• Maintain and analyse data on speak-up reports, investigation outcomes, training completion and policy attestations.
• Support preparation of Board/Audit Committee submissions relating to Business Integrity.
• Identify trends and insights to inform the BI function’s annual priorities.
D. Training & Capability Building
• Design and deliver BI training programmes – e-learning modules, workshops, manager briefings – across business functions.
• Manage the annual BI training calendar and track completion against targets.
• Develop customised training content for high-risk functions.
• Act as a point of contact for employee queries on integrity and ethics matters.
E. Communications
• Plan and execute the BI communications calendar – newsletters, Speak Up awareness campaigns, Ethics Day, leadership messages.
• Draft internal communications in clear, engaging language for diverse employee audiences.
• Coordinate with HR and Corporate Communications to amplify BI messaging across channels.
• Maintain and update the BI intranet pages and resource library.
